Output 65066abbb39fa1a0c322e5845444a320d0169c3f198c65a2d49465920b7ee68a:0

value
6961378622644
script pubkey
OP_0 OP_PUSHBYTES_20 8fbf18f250de0c979c759317b51ca758f669b451
address
tb1q37l33ujsmcxf08r4jvtm2898trmxndz3la3adx
transaction
65066abbb39fa1a0c322e5845444a320d0169c3f198c65a2d49465920b7ee68a
spent
true